In modern web applications, the ability to upload and download files is a core part of the user experience. Whether it’s sharing images, submitting documents, or generating downloadable reports, these features need to work seamlessly for users while remaining reliable under the hood. For testers and developers, that means ensuring uploads and downloads are not only functional but also resilient to real-world quirks, from slow networks to unexpected file formats.
In this chapter, we’ll explore how to automate these workflows with Playwright, cutting out the manual tedium and making our tests both faster and more dependable. You’ll learn how to simulate file uploads without wrestling with OS-level dialogs, verify that downloads happen exactly as expected, and handle a variety of file types (from PDFs to CSVs) with confidence.
